What you'll do

  • Increase the productivity of our Customer-facing teams through automation, AI, and process improvement
  • Execute and find ways to scale our PLG → PLS motions
  • Ideate new ways to go to market
  • Help the business make data-informed decisions through analysis and discussion
  • Work cross-functionally to keep leaders and departments informed and aligned with plans
  • Design and improve the process that our sales, success, and marketing teams run on

What they require

  • 6+ years at a fast-growing SaaS company, ideally in a Revenue Operations, GTM Operations, or Systems role
  • Broad command of GTM systems (HubSpot, Salesforce, or equivalent, plus the surrounding sequencing and enrichment stack)
  • Comfortable moving between hands-on system work and higher-level thinking about process, strategy, and outcomes
  • Fluent in GTM metrics: pipeline, conversion, segmentation, win rate, and lifecycle
  • Comfortable with SQL and data, and pragmatic about where AI genuinely helps versus where it is a distraction
  • Able to operate in ambiguity, adjust priorities as the business evolves, and make pragmatic decisions with good judgment and common sense
  • A strong partner to Sales, Customer Success, Marketing, and leadership, able to translate business needs into scalable process and systems
